Attending the meeting will be the managers of Rosenergoatom and Energoatom (Ukraine), radiation safety experts from the Russian and Ukrainian NPPs as well as specialized enterprises and organizations involved in radiation safety projects, reported the press-centre of  Rosenergoatom. They will discuss the radiation safety situation in 2006 and the measures under the radiation control improvement program, will exchange experience in the use of modern radiation control technologies at NPPs and will outline their tasks for 2007. The Radiation Safety Council was set up in 1996 for ensuring transition to new radiation safety standards (complying with the international ones). The Council is a collegial body providing recommendations for radiation safety enhancement at NPPs.
